Sierra Nevada Memorial Hospital (SNMH) Foundation is excited to announce a tremendous opportunity for an Executive Assistant to the Executive Director

SNMH Foundation is a 501©3 nonprofit whose mission is to “touch and save lives every day by helping Sierra Nevada Memorial Hospital deliver superior healthcare through outreach programs, education, state-of-the-art technology, and facilities by means of philanthropy and volunteerism”.

Our office is located in Grass Valley, CA.

This position works Monday-Friday from 8:00am to 5:00pm with occasional evenings and weekends for meetings and events. This position will work in the SNMHF office.

This is a full-time hourly position with benefits.

Job expectations:

  • Three or more years of experience in a strong administrative capacity at a top-level, deadline-oriented, professional nonprofit or business.
  • Exemplary customer service skills with an engaging nature eager to assist and meet the needs of guests, donors, volunteers, and vendors in person and on the phone.
  • Intermediate to advanced skills that include computer work utilizing the Google platform, familiarity with database administration, calendaring and meeting coordination, daily correspondence, office management, and more. 
  • Proven clear thinker that is well organized, level headed, and solution oriented.
  • A self-starter that can work on your own or collaboratively as part of a team.
  • An enthusiastic worker with a capacity to handle a large workload in a fast-paced environment and relies on your ability to multitask and manage many activities simultaneously.

We are a very busy, professionally run nonprofit that has an engaged team of staff, board members and volunteers that believe strongly in the importance of our hospital. We are focused, dedicated, respectful of each other, and attentive to our programs and activities, but we know how to have fun too!
